Normally I do not start threads like this becuase they are really dumb sometimes but I cant help myself, I am just too curious. Mainly I am wondering if anyone else has seen a setup close to mine dyno or more importantly run at the track, if so let me know your thoughts or what happened.

My existing mods list is in sig and I will be adding some ported heads, comp stage 3 cams, posi ported blower plenum and throttle body, 4lb lower, 60lb injectors, mafia, bap, 302 stroker kit, pistons that are 8.8 to 1 compression, and supporting mods. What you guys think I will make? over 550 rwhp? If i could make close to 600 on torco it would be awesome!

car made 445 rwhp and 473 rwtq on a conservative dyno with longtubes, 2.8 upper, intake and tune.

I assume the powerband is going to be slightly different but how different? I know a lot of variables are going on but give me any comments or observations you may have seen before, thanks.
